Leonard Nimoy's VINCENT Coming to Vermont Festival of the Arts, 8/21-31
by BWW News Desk - August 11, 2014
Leonard Nimoy's Vincent will be presented by Starry Night Theater Company, a professional touring company, for ten performances at the 2014 Vermont Festival of the Arts in Waitsfield. The passionate and turbulent life of Vincent van Gogh is dramatized in this intimate one-man play, which author Leonard Nimoy (Star Trek's Mr. Spock) adapted from hundreds of letters between Vincent and his closest ally, his brother, Theo. In van Gogh's lifetime, he sold only one painting and critics labeled his work "madness" in which "blood and fire appear to have usurped the place of color." But his story is so much more than that of the misunderstood genius who cut off his own ear.

Dorset Theatre Festival to Present Agatha Christie's THE MOUSETRAP, 8/14-30
by BWW News Desk - August 05, 2014
Dorset Theatre Festival will present The Mousetrap, Dame Agatha Christie's masterpiece of mayhem and mystery, from August 14th through the 30th at the Dorset Playhouse. The Mousetrap, in addition to being one of Christie's most famous works, has the distinction of being the world's longest continually running play. The original production, at London's Ambassador Hotel, has been running continuously since 1952!

Dael Orlandersmith Will Bring STOOP STORIES to Weston Rod and Gun Club, Now thru 8/3
by BWW News Desk - July 24, 2014
Obie Award-winning actor/playwright Dael Orlandersmith returns to Weston for a limited run of Stoop Stories, a one-act drama that is powerful, intelligent and completely captivating. In the play, the Harlem native embodies a half-a-dozen characters - from an 81-year old Holocaust survivor recounting a chance encounter with Billy Holiday to a 13-year old Latina who succumbs to a sexy young gang member - united over the course of time by a ubiquitous city stoop. The show runs for just 10 days from today, July 24 - August 3 at the Weston Rod and Gun Club.
